Subject: Load testing the Bramblehart checkout flow

Welcome to the rotation. Before your first shift, please read the load test procedure carefully: tests against the checkout flow must only run in the staging mesh, never production, and always with the synthetic payment provider enabled. The full step-by-step guide, including abort criteria, lives at the internal page below.

operations page: https://confluence.zemvarlabs.internal/projects/display/browse/display/8963

# Orders soft-delete config for the Marrowgate ledger service.
# Rows in orders are never hard-deleted; deleted_at is set and
# the Purgewell sweeper archives them after 90 days.
# Reviewer notes: restore endpoints require the ops role; the
# sweeper runs under a scoped service account; audit events go
# to the Fennick sink. No PII leaves the archive tier.
# The archive encryption secret goes on the next line.

vault entry, fadup-tagag: RELAY_SECRET8=2fd92179

TICKET-2087: Connection failures when the Crumwell storefront evaluates the 2 p.m. order cutoff. The cutoff check queries the bakery schedule table directly, and the pool exhausts under lunch traffic, so late orders slip through. Short-term fix: raise the pool size and add a retry. To reproduce locally, point your client at the following.

database URL for kahif-fahaf: redis://eliax_svc:yN@db-bcc9.ordinhq.internal:5432/aldok